> >> 主题: [edk2-devel] [PATCH 2/3] BaseTools/Conf/tools_def: Fix
> >> CLANGDWARF_IA32_X64
> >>
> >> Drop the "-z max-page-size=0x40" option as it causes the ELF
> >> header to overflow into the .text section, causing undefined
> >> behaviour.
>
> That *definitely* is not a fix. Not only does this regress binary size for
> platforms that have tight SPI space constraints, it also only masks the issue. In
> the (frankly near-impossible) case the ELF header dramatically grows in size,
> who knows whether it can overflow again?
>
> Sorry, but the overall description is pretty vague. Which OS / compiler version
> are you using? Do you have any trivial way to detect the corruption? I never
> really touched UefiPayloadPkg and have nothing set up to boot it to reproduce
> the issue.
>
> Best regards,
> Marvin
>
> >>
> >> With high optimization level it corrupts essential code and
> >> the binary would crash. It might work with low optimization
> >> level though. As the default is to use Oz and LTO, it always
> >> crashes.
> >>
> >> Test:
> >> The ELF generated by
> >> 'python UefiPayloadPkg/UniversalPayloadBuild.py -a IA32' boots.
> >>
> >> Signed-off-by: Patrick Rudolph <patrick.rudolph@9elements.com>
> >> Ref: https://bugzilla.tianocore.org/show_bug.cgi?id=4357
> >> ---
> >> BaseTools/Conf/tools_def.template | 2 +-
> >> 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
